A common misconception about global climate change is that a specific weather event occurring in a particular region for example, a very cool week in june in central indiana is evidence of global climate change. However, a cold week in june is a weatherrelated event and not a climaterelated one. Global warming is a gradual increase in the earths temperature generally due to the greenhouse effect caused by increased levels of carbon dioxide, cfcs, and other pollutants. Global warming first emerged as a cause of global concern in the 1980s, a result of the apparent rise in global temperatures, believed to be due to human activities, such as burning of fossil fuels and destruction of forests.
